This is fine. Our body so adapts to the heat. It will be easier to understand if you remember how your temperature rose during your illness and chills appeared.

It was so? Then the hands and feet become cold. Children are especially reactive. Their hands instantly become icy when their body temperature rises.

In the case of a cold, our body for some reason thinks that it is cold and, in order not to lose heat, constricts the blood vessels in the arms and legs. This way we give off less heat to the environment. This is stupid behavior on the part of our body, because in fact at that moment the body temperature is high, and it must, on the contrary, be reduced.

In hot weather, things are different. The body is already smarter and if it feels that it is starting to overheat, which, on the contrary, expands the blood vessels in the skin of the hands and feet.

If you remember, you will immediately understand that exactly those places that were cold with a cold became swollen in the heat. Edema occurs due to the fact that water is poorly retained in the dilated vessels and slowly sweats into the surrounding tissues. The hands and feet are swollen.

In general, this is a short-term phenomenon. It happens to those people who have not yet adapted to the heat. The body is smart and will not keep the hands swollen all the time. He will find another way of thermoregulation. After a few days, acclimatization will come and the swelling will diminish.

For three days in Vietnam my hands were swollen and my head hurt. This is the same acclimatization.

Therefore, if you find yourself in an unusual heat for you, then remove the rings in advance, and squeeze and spread your fingers more often. This reduces the swelling.
